Output 262bf89d331c159becfc383574b34f1bceb57c8aa80350108d487b23f0b8df69:1

value
1058987570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b8404bbd4f15e1b3e4401afad768ecd55f24df7 OP_EQUALVERIFY OP_CHECKSIG
address
123tav7S6wVEtGBeX15KhyG8m8gmXGkDfT
transaction
262bf89d331c159becfc383574b34f1bceb57c8aa80350108d487b23f0b8df69
spent
true